Responsibilities
- Develop and author detailed technical procedures, Basis of Estimate (BOE) documents, and work packages in support of DOE and nuclear construction projects.
- Plan and coordinate civil, mechanical, electrical, structural, and demolition packages using systems such as IWCP, ISMS, and SAP.
- Conduct constructability reviews of engineering drawings, isometrics and P&IDs to ensure work packages align with design requirements.
- Perform independent technical and editorial reviews of procedures and documents for accuracy, consistency and regulatory compliance.
- Coordinate across engineering, planning, procurement and construction teams to resolve issues related to scope, materials and documentation.
- Maintain compliance with project‑specific and regulatory requirements (NQA‑1, 10 CFR 851, ASME).
- Collaborate with Subject Matter Experts (SMEs) to ensure procedures and work packages are technically sound and safe.
- Ensure timely and accurate documentation and package development that supports project schedules.
- Participate in process improvement efforts related to work planning and technical writing.
- Maintain and update procedure tracking systems and ensure periodic review cycles are met.
